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and attaining lavish, lively landscapes. Plants require a bal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ant blooms, and keep dynamic foliage. A soil test is the first step in determining what nutrients are lacking, ensuring that the chosen fertilizer satisfies the particular needs of the website. Fertilizers come in various kinds, including granular, liquid, organic, and synthetic, each providing various release rates and benefits. Using the right type at the correct time is essential to avoid nutrient runoff, root burn, or uneven growth. Seasonal timing, such as using higher n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ants get ready for growth spurts or withstand winter season stress. Constant fertilization not just improves plant look however also enhances resilience against insects, diseases, and ecological stressors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to thrive year after year, providing both appeal and ecological value
